RADIOLOGY: AORTA: Case# 33721: AORTIC ARCH TRAUMATIC RUPTURE, ACUTE MEDIASTINAL HEMATOMA. 21 year old male status post motor vehicle accident. 1. Acute mediastinal hematoma. 2. Focal bulge and irregularity of the medial aspect of the right aortic arch may represent site of aortic injury and less likely a prominent ductus arteriosus (diverticulum). Aortic angiogram may be performed to further evaluate this abnormality. 3. Bilateral small pleural effusions without pneumothoraces. Lungs demonstrate no focal abnormality.
